Peyton Manning Career Home Stats:
65.9% Completion (2725 Completions/4134 Attempts) 7.81 Yards per Attempt (32288 Total Yards) 253 TDs 96 Ints
Win-Loss: 90-29
Peyton Manning Career Away Stats:
64.9% Completion (2723 Completions/4194 Attempts) 7.56 Yards per Attempt (31721 Total Yards) 228 TDs 122 Ints
Win-Loss: 75-43
So what do we see? We see that Peyton is clearly losing more games on the road, so there is definitely a positive correlation (well done you!). However, it appears as if his performance is almost identical at home and on the road, which then completely and utterly sinks your theory that the confounding variable for Peyton's poor performance is simply by virtue of being on the road.
